摘要
A new process for the rapid densification (1.5-2 mm h(-1) at 1000 degrees C for a carbon felt) of carbon porous preforms is described and physico-chemical data are given: density, porosity, and kinetics. The reinforcements chosen in this study are a Le Carbone Lorraine(R) rayon based felt (RVC 2000) and two types of PAN based carbon fibers (T 300 type and AS 4 Courtaulds). The composites are processed with cyclohexane as a precursor in the 900-1350 degrees C temperature range. The reasons for rapid densification by this peculiar process are discussed considering the thermal gradient which exists within the preform. (C) 1997 Elsevier Science Ltd.
